When was the tricone bit invented?

The tricone bit, one of the most crucial tools in drilling operations, has played a significant role in the exploration and extraction of oil, natural gas, and minerals worldwide. But do you know when this groundbreaking invention came into existence? In this article, we will explore the intriguing history of tricone bit and its impact on drilling technology.

1. The Birth of the Tricone Bit.

The tricone bit, also known as the roller cone bit, was invented in 1909 by Howard Hughes Sr., an American industrialist and inventor. Hughes recognized the limitations of the existing drilling technologies and set out to create an improved drilling bit. The tricone bit revolutionized the drilling industry by providing a more efficient way to penetrate hard rock formations.

2. Laying the Foundation.

Before the tricone bit's invention, the rotary drilling method utilized a fixed cutter bit, which had several drawbacks. Fixed cutter bits were unable to adapt to different rock formations, resulting in slower drilling speeds and increased wear on the bit. Hughes' tricone bit addressed these issues by introducing three rotating cones with rows of teeth made of durable materials like tungsten carbide. This design allowed the bit to handle various formations and maintain better stability during drilling.

3. Evolution and Advancements.

Over the years, the tricone bit has undergone continuous improvements and advancements. Initially, the cones had steel teeth, but as drilling conditions became more challenging, companies began using tungsten carbide inserts for enhanced durability and performance. This innovation significantly extended the lifespan of the bit, reducing the frequency of replacement and downtime.

4. Role in the Oil and Gas Industry.

The tricone bit's invention came at a crucial time, coinciding with the rapid expansion of the oil and gas industry. Its improved drilling capabilities enabled the industry to reach deeper reserves that were previously inaccessible. This breakthrough led to increased oil and gas production, effectively fueling the energy revolution of the early 20th century.

5. Impact on Mineral Extraction.

Beyond its application in the oil and gas sector, the tricone bit also played a vital role in mineral extraction. Mining companies embraced the technology, using tricone bits to reach valuable resources buried deep within the Earth. The versatility of the tricone bit allowed miners to explore a wide range of geological formations, facilitating more efficient and productive mining operations.

6. The Tricone Bit Today.

Despite the emergence of alternative drilling technologies such as diamond core bits and PDC (Polycrystalline Diamond Compact) bits, the tricone bit remains in use today. While these newer technologies offer certain advantages, tricone bits still excel in certain drilling conditions. Their ability to adapt quickly to changing formations, longevity, and reasonable cost make them a preferred choice in certain applications.
